Selection of bioindicators to assess the elemental status of animals

Summary. The article presents the results of studies that reflect the informativity of various biological markers (feather, hair) to assess the elemental status of model animals. The experimental part of work was carried out on the «Hisex Brown» model of chickens and Wistar rats.

It has been established that an increase in the content of chemical elements (sodium, phosphorus, chromium, iodine, nickel, arsenic, and vanadium) in hair of experimental rats is accompanied by a significant decrease in their exchange concentration in the body.

Evaluation of informativity of feather as a biosubstrate characterizing the elemental status of 10-18 week bird revealed a close correlation between the mineral composition of feather and body in  ten elements, including calcium (r=-0.748), phosphorus (r=-0.564), cadmium (r=-0.639), lead (r=-0.6); strontium (r=-0.664),chromium (r=-0.692), iodine (r=-0.731), manganese (r=-0.765), nickel (r=-0.727) and selenium (r=-0.890).

Thus, size of the pool of elements in the organism of animals is possible to estimate using the study of the composition of the «model» biosubstrates (wool, feather) and taking into account the specific metabolic factors in the organism.
